Understanding the Work visa In Dubai Requirements

One of the biggest hurdles for new business owners is managing immigration and employment laws. Once your trade license is approved, you will likely need to hire staff. Getting a Work visa In Dubai for yourself and your employees involves several strict steps.

The government requires all workers to have legal residency and valid work permits. First, your company must be registered with the Ministry of Human Resources and Emiratisation (MOHRE). Then, you need to apply for an entry permit, arrange a medical fitness test, and finally secure the Emirates ID.

Steps to secure visas for your team

The process can take several weeks. Delays often happen because of missing documents or spelling errors on application forms. To avoid this hurdle, double-check all passport copies, photographs, and educational certificates before submitting them. Working with a local public relations officer (PRO) can speed up this process and keep you compliant with local labor laws.

Hidden costs of business setup

Beyond visas, you must budget for office space. Even if you choose a free zone company setup, you might be required to lease a flexi-desk or physical office to get your license. You should also account for annual renewal fees. Planning your budget with a 20% cushion will protect you from unexpected government fee changes or processing delays.

Navigating Legal Structures: Free Zone vs. Mainland

Choosing the right legal structure is a common stumbling block. In the UAE, you basically have two main options: setting up in a Free Zone or on the Mainland.

A Free Zone offers 100% foreign ownership and tax exemptions, but you are generally restricted to doing business within that specific zone or internationally. If you want to trade directly with the local UAE market, you usually need a Mainland license. Recently, the government updated laws to allow 100% foreign ownership for many Mainland commercial activities, but specific industries still require a local sponsor. Choosing the wrong setup can limit your business growth, so you must align your choice with your long-term sales strategy.

Opening a Corporate Bank Account

Even after you have your trade license and visas sorted, you will face the challenge of opening a corporate bank account. UAE banks have strict compliance and anti-money laundering (AML) regulations.

Banks will ask for a detailed business plan, proof of address, and sometimes your past bank statements. The approval process can take anywhere from a few weeks to a few months. To get ahead of this hurdle, start talking to banks as soon as your company registration is complete and ensure your business plan clearly explains how your company makes money.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

How long does it take to set up a company in the UAE?

If you have all your documents ready, getting a trade license can take as little as a few days in certain Free Zones. However, securing visas and opening a corporate bank account can extend the total timeline to four or six weeks.

Do I need to live in the UAE to open a business there?

No, you do not need to be a resident to register a company. However, obtaining a residence visa makes it much easier to open a corporate bank account and manage daily operations.

What is a local sponsor?

Historically, mainland companies required a UAE national to hold 51% of the company shares. While the law has changed to allow 100% foreign ownership in many sectors, some specific strategic industries still require a local partner or sponsor.
